Simple OMF Question
After looking in the ProTools reference guide without getting a clear answer, experts please clarify: If I want to import an OMF file (as a means to get audio data from I assume an AVID system) I will need the software add on Digitranslator 2.0 to do so. ProTools 6.9 (the version I am running on an HD1 system) won't natively import OMF files (therefore requiring me to get a $495 software product).
In addition I run Logic 7.2 which can import OMF files (again just to get audio). Is there a good way to import an OMF file into Logic and then get the audio into ProTools 6.9 in an elegant fashion (thus avoiding having to get Digitranslator)? Thank you for any definitive answers!! |
